Web24 sep. 2024 · A wide variety of compounds including, hormones, pharmaceuticals, and flavoring agents have substituted cyclohexane rings. testosterone, which contains three … WebCount the number of lone pairs + the number of atoms that are directly attached to the central atom. This is the steric number (SN) of the central atom. SN = 4 → sp³. SN = 3 → sp². SN = 2 → sp. For example, the O atom in water (H₂O) has 2 lone pairs and 2 directly attached atoms. ∴ SN = 2 + 2 = 4, and hybridization is sp³.

Cyclohexane is an alicyclic hydrocarbon comprising a ring of six carbon atoms; the cyclic form of hexane, used as a raw material in the manufacture of nylon. It has a role as a non-polar solvent. Sub C–H Bonds Are Weaker Than Primarily C–H Bonds, Additionally Consequence By Better Stable Free Radicals; Wherewith Until Quantify “Selectivity” In Free-Radical Chlorination; A Puzzle: As Will The Discrimination Required 2-Bromopropane In Here Reaction? sidewinders lacrosse md high schoolWeb27 jun. 2014 · For a 50:50 mixture (K = 1) the energy difference ΔG would be zero. For methylcyclohexane at room temperature (298 K) the 95:5 ratio of equatorial to axial conformers translates to an energy difference of 1.70 kcal/mol. In other words, the equatorial conformer is more stable by 1.70 kcal/mol.
